Transaction 1528eabcd91a9d7c5937d05c2572a0401d34558759075391473e97a351eeb507

2 Input
2 Outputs
  • 1528eabcd91a9d7c5937d05c2572a0401d34558759075391473e97a351eeb507:0
  • value  10755566
    address  1Mn7XrD12wzgUFYYenGtTzuJL8s2quh4uT
  • 1528eabcd91a9d7c5937d05c2572a0401d34558759075391473e97a351eeb507:1
  • value  827532
    address  3FMT5xCCoAgG1ttBuk1kLTUR5PDzTGkh2q